    MANCHESTER, N.H. — In the name of raising up lifelong disciples of Jesus Christ, another U.S. Latin-rite diocese has decided to restore confirmation to its traditional place before first Holy Communion. Bishop Peter Libasci of Manchester, New Hampshire, has begun the process of restoring the reception of the sacraments of initiation in the diocese to their theological sequential order of baptism, then confirmation and first Eucharist.     A Minnesota police officer who was charged with manslaughter after he shot a black motorist five times during a traffic stop last year was found not guilty by a jury on Friday, according to multiple reports. Defense attorneys said Jeronimo Yanez, the 29-year-old Latino police officer, was scared for his life when he shot Philando Castile, 32, seconds after Castile informed the officer he was armed. Prosecutors insisted Yanez never saw the gun and had plenty of options other than shooting Castile, who was an elementary school cafeteria worker.     Sen. Chuck Grassley (R-Iowa) is warning that he will block a Department of Justice nominee until the department responds to his oversight requests. Grassley said during a Judiciary Committee business meeting on Thursday that the panel would not vote on Stephen Boyd's nomination to be assistant attorney general for legislative affairs because the Justice Department hasn't responded to more than a dozen letters.     The Pentagon is pushing back against reports that Defense Secretary James Mattis has recommended sending in thousands more U.S. forces into Afghanistan. “Secretary Mattis has made no decisions on a troop increase for Afghanistan, Pentagon press secretary Dana White said in a statementFriday, adding the yet to be released Afghan war plan would reach the White House in the next few weeks. Her statement came a day after recent reports claimed that Mr. Mattis had recommended President Trump send 4,000 more U.S. forces into the country. Currently 8,400 American troops are in Afghanistan, training and advising local security forces.
